Quote from MasterRaistlin:

Word from a reliable source says that the reason for the massive volume (and subsequent pulling of rebates by Inet and Nasdaq) was a bunch of traders wash trading. They would hit themselves with a flat fee account and collect the rebates on their rebate account. Needless to say they're being charged by the SEC.
